(this was during 2022 so pardon me if things have changed since that point)
everything added to the game up until post-moon lord is really fun bar only a few bosses like cryogen who youre intended to fight right after entering hardmode but is so much more harder than queen slime and the mechs.
unfortunately it all falls apart after moon lord and i gave up on it after beating the profaned guardians. the progression and balancing just goes completely off the deep end alongside the boss design. incredibly sad cause its kind of peak up until that point

i loved the dialogue, world and humour from what i managed to play. however just like every pre-2000s point and click it suffers from being incredibly cryptic! and constantly having to pull out some video guide is genuinely miserable. i will give credit where its due though and say that for the most part the solutions to each scene/area i got through made sense after actually finding out what they were. go play the two main psychonauts games instead if you want more of what this has
